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1638748 44308540955 97 81
4184 048496 8954251516
4184 048496 8954251516
96036648317 33047512583 803205301
All about undefined
Interested in learning more?
4184 048496 8954251516
96036648317 33047512583 803205301
See more
88308 140186 662544477
30106290 9772223 4768145131 6977524
See more
8852038941 48895
10 49 28 56
See more